Abu Dhabi - Arab Today

Sheikha Lubna bint Khalid Al Qasimi, Minister of International Cooperation and Development (MICAD) and Head of the UAE Committee for Coordination of Humanitarian Foreign Aid, has said the Ministry seeks to translate the aspirations of the wise leadership about development of government services' system into reality.

She added that this will be attained through a shift to smart government in line with the UAE vision 2021 to become one of the world's best governments.

Sheikha Lubna was commenting on participation of the MICAD along with a number of federal institutions at the Smart Government Conference and Exhibition, which concluded yesterday.

Even though the MICAD was established only in 2013, she continued, it was able to develop the system of smart services, thus facilitating provision of services, stressing that the Ministry is moving ahead with determination to strengthen the technical aspects to expedite the process of providing services efficiently.

During the event, H.H. Sheikh Mansour bin Mohammed bin Rashid Al Maktoum toured the MICAD pavilion, where he was briefed on the UAE's foreign aid and the Millennium Development Goals (MDGs).

The MICAD pavilion received much attention from the public, visitors and stakeholders.
